Why your voice keeps going hoarse
Your vocal cords are delicate flaps of tissue that need to stay supple and well-lubricated to work. Hoarseness sets in when they get swollen, dry or overworked.
- Overuse and strain, from long calls, teaching, singing or simply talking over noise.
- A dry, irritated throat, where the cords lose their cushion of moisture and start to rasp.
- Low-grade inflammation that leaves the voice box swollen and your voice thin, weak or absent.
The short version: soothe the cords, keep them moist, and rest — the voice follows.

Simple things that genuinely help
- Rest the voice properly — whispering strains it more, so stay quiet instead.
- Sip warm water and honey through the day.
- Steam your throat and sinuses when it feels raw.
- Keep a room humidifier going if your air runs dry.
